3% of U.S. adults identify as Baptists in the historically Black Protestant tradition.

14% of this group lives in the Midwest, 13% live in the Northeast, 66% live in the South and 7% live in the West.

15% are between the ages of 18 and 29, 33% are ages 30 to 49, 27% are ages 50 to 65 and 23% are 65 and older.
